MIGA INVESTMENT GUARANTEES OIL AND GAS SECTOR WORLD BANK
BY KEITH NUTHALL
THE MULTILATERAL Investment Guarantee Agency, or MIGA, is the international organisation companies turn to when they want to invest in a jurisdiction where their assets might not be that safe. Oil and gas companies have long used MIGA to cover risks that are too tasty for the private insurance industry, and at December 2005, MIGA had supported 13 oil and gas projects, with guarantees totalling US$707 million, with a standard leverage of five-to-one, so investments covered are actually five times larger.…

DEMOCRATIC REPUBLIC OF THE CONGO DRC DIKULUSHI COPPER SILVER MINE MIGA ETHICS ASSESSMENT
BY KEITH NUTHALL
THE COMPLIANCE Advisor/Ombudsman (CAO) of the World Bank group has accused the international organisation’s Multilateral Investment Guarantee Agency (MIGA) of failing to ensure a Congo mining project’s security could not endanger local citizens. The ombudsman ruled in an investigation into assistance provided by Canada’s Anvil Mining in 2004 to the Democratic Republic of the Congo (DRC) army’s retaking from rebels a town used to ship copper and silver from its Dikulushi mine, in the southern DRC.…
CONGO EIB MAGNESIUM PROCESSING LOAN
BY KEITH NUTHALL
THE EUROPEAN Investment Bank (EIB) is planning to lend Canada’s MagIndustries Corp Euro 13 million to help develop a potash plant, a magnesium smelter and rehabilitate hydro-electric power station units serving carnallite (magnesium ore) and salt deposits, at Kouilou, Pointe Noire, Congo (Brazzaville).…
